me-metals: Copper set another record in New York early on Wednesday before giving up the gains, as signs that the squeeze gripping the London market is easing prompted a bout of profit-taking, with supplies outside the US still tight ahead of Washington’s tariff decision.

me-metals: The Democratic Republic of Congo is investigating uranium contamination in cobalt exports after researchers estimated that thousands of tonnes of the radioactive metal likely left the world’s largest cobalt-producing nation over the past two decades.

me-metals: At the end of July the MINING.COM TOP 50* ranking of the world’s most valuable miners had a combined market capitalization of $2.17 trillion, up $18 billion for the month and holding a gain of $26 billion so far in 2026.
